
一、Excel怎么看路径
在Excel中查看文件路径的方法包括:使用公式、利用VBA代码、查看文件属性、使用命令行工具。利用VBA代码是其中最为灵活和强大的方法,它可以自动化完成路径的获取和处理,适用于复杂场景。通过在Excel中打开VBA编辑器,编写相关代码,可以轻松获取当前文件的路径,并进行进一步的操作,如记录日志、自动化任务等。
二、公式获取文件路径
1、使用CELL函数
Excel自带的CELL函数可以用来获取文件路径。具体的公式如下:
=CELL("filename")
此函数会返回当前工作表的完整路径,包括文件名和工作表名。例如:
C:UsersYourNameDocuments[YourWorkbook.xlsx]Sheet1
这个方法简单直接,但需要注意的是,只有在文件已经保存的情况下,才能获取到路径信息。如果文件是新建且未保存的,会返回错误信息。
2、拆分路径和文件名
如果只需要路径信息而不是文件名,可以结合MID、FIND和LEN等函数进行处理。以下是一个示例:
=MID(CELL("filename"),1,FIND("[",CELL("filename"))-1)
这个公式通过定位文件名的起始位置,然后提取出文件名之前的部分,即为文件路径。
三、使用VBA代码获取路径
1、打开VBA编辑器
在Excel中按下Alt + F11打开VBA编辑器。然后插入一个新的模块:
Sub ShowFilePath()
MsgBox ThisWorkbook.FullName
End Sub
运行这个代码会弹出一个消息框,显示当前工作簿的完整路径。
2、自动化路径获取
可以进一步将路径信息写入到指定的单元格中,例如:
Sub WriteFilePath()
Dim filePath As String
filePath = ThisWorkbook.FullName
Sheets("Sheet1").Range("A1").Value = filePath
End Sub
这个代码将文件路径写入到Sheet1的A1单元格中。可以根据需要调整目标单元格的位置。
四、查看文件属性
1、文件资源管理器
右键点击Excel文件,在菜单中选择“属性”,在“常规”选项卡中可以看到文件路径。这是最直观的方法,适用于查看单个文件的路径。
2、文件选项卡
在Excel中,点击“文件”选项卡,然后点击“信息”。在这里可以看到文件的路径信息。这种方法适用于已经打开的文件。
五、使用命令行工具
1、打开命令提示符
在Windows中按下Win + R,输入cmd,然后按下回车键打开命令提示符。使用cd命令导航到文件所在目录,然后使用dir命令查看文件列表和路径信息。
2、批处理脚本
可以编写一个简单的批处理脚本来获取文件路径并输出到文本文件中。例如:
@echo off
set filePath=C:PathToYourExcelFile.xlsx
echo %filePath% > output.txt
这个脚本会将文件路径写入到output.txt文件中。
六、利用第三方工具
1、文件管理工具
一些第三方文件管理工具,如Total Commander、XYplorer等,提供了更为强大的文件路径管理功能,可以方便地查看、复制和管理文件路径。
2、Excel插件
市场上有一些专门针对Excel的插件,可以提供额外的功能,包括文件路径管理。例如,Kutools for Excel就包含了许多实用工具,可以简化路径获取和管理。
七、在Excel中动态获取路径
1、使用动态公式
可以结合Excel的动态公式功能,实现路径的自动更新。例如,通过定义名称,结合CELL函数和INDIRECT函数,实现路径的动态获取和显示。
2、结合VBA实现自动化
利用VBA代码,可以实现更加复杂的路径管理功能,如自动记录文件路径变动、批量处理多个文件的路径信息等。例如:
Sub TrackFilePathChanges()
Dim oldPath As String
Dim newPath As String
oldPath = ThisWorkbook.FullName
' 代码逻辑
newPath = ThisWorkbook.FullName
If oldPath <> newPath Then
' 记录路径变化
Sheets("Sheet1").Range("A2").Value = newPath
End If
End Sub
这个代码段实现了路径变动的检测和记录,可以根据需要进行扩展和改进。
八、结合其他应用和服务
1、与云存储服务结合
如果Excel文件存储在云端,如OneDrive、Google Drive等,可以利用这些服务的API接口,获取文件的路径信息,并在Excel中显示或处理。
2、与数据库结合
在企业环境中,Excel文件常常与数据库系统结合使用。可以通过数据库查询,获取文件路径信息,并在Excel中进行展示和分析。例如,通过SQL Server的T-SQL语句,查询存储在数据库中的文件路径信息,并将结果导入到Excel中进行处理。
九、路径信息的安全性管理
1、路径信息的保护
在处理文件路径信息时,需要注意安全性问题。尤其是在共享和公开文件时,确保路径信息不包含敏感数据,如用户信息、网络路径等。可以通过加密、屏蔽等手段,保护路径信息的安全。
2、访问权限管理
在企业环境中,文件路径信息的访问权限管理非常重要。可以通过设置文件夹和文件的访问权限,控制不同用户和角色对路径信息的访问和操作权限。例如,使用Windows的文件夹权限管理功能,设置不同用户组的读取、写入、修改权限。
十、路径信息的应用场景
1、批量文件处理
在大规模文件管理和处理场景中,路径信息的获取和管理非常重要。可以通过批处理脚本、VBA代码等,实现文件的批量处理和管理。例如,自动化备份、路径更新、文件迁移等。
2、文件关联管理
在项目管理、数据分析等场景中,Excel文件常常与其他文件、数据源关联在一起。通过路径信息的获取和管理,可以实现文件间的关联和联动,提高工作效率和数据一致性。
3、日志记录和审计
在一些需要日志记录和审计的场景中,文件路径信息的管理和记录非常重要。可以通过VBA代码、脚本等,实现路径信息的自动记录和审计。例如,记录文件的打开、修改、保存路径,生成日志文件,便于后续审计和追踪。
通过以上多种方法和技术手段,能够全面、深入地获取和管理Excel文件的路径信息,满足不同场景和需求的应用。
相关问答FAQs:
1. 如何在Excel中查看文件路径?
在Excel中查看文件路径非常简单。只需要按下快捷键"Ctrl + L",然后在弹出的对话框中,您可以看到当前工作表的文件路径。
2. 如何在Excel中显示完整的文件路径?
有时候,Excel默认只显示文件名,而不显示完整的文件路径。要显示完整的文件路径,只需选中文件名单元格,然后在公式栏中输入"=CELL("filename")",按下回车即可显示完整的文件路径。
3. 如何在Excel中快速复制文件路径?
如果您需要在Excel中快速复制文件路径,可以按住Shift键,然后右键单击文件或文件夹,选择“复制为路径”,然后在Excel中粘贴即可。这样可以避免手动输入文件路径的繁琐操作。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4764692